Types of Ovens
Understanding the different kinds of ovens on the marketplace is important in making a notified purchase. Below are the most typical types readily available today:
Type of OvenDescriptionTraditional OvensTraditional ovens hobs that use either gas or electric heat. Perfect for baking and roasting.Convection OvensFunction fans that distribute hot air for even cooking. Great for baking several trays simultaneously.Steam OvensInject steam into the cooking chamber, maintaining wetness and flavor, making them excellent for sale oven cooking vegetables and fish.Wall OvensBuilt into the wall and maximize kitchen area. Available in single and double configurations.Microwave OvensNot simply for reheating, these can also bake and grill, making them a versatile option for smaller kitchen areas.Induction OvensUse magnetic fields to heat pots and pans straight, offering faster cooking times and more precise temperature level control.Key Features to Consider
When shopping for an oven, possible purchasers need to think about a range of features that will boost usability and fit their cooking requires:

Size and Capacity: Consider the size of your kitchen hob and ovens just how much cooking you usually do. Ovens are available in different sizes, so it's vital to choose one that fits comfortably in your space while offering enough capacity for your cooking needs.

Energy Efficiency: Look for ovens with high energy efficiency scores. This is especially crucial for those who prepare regularly, as it will save cash on energy costs in the long run.

Reduce of Cleaning: Ovens with self-cleaning functions or easy-to-clean interiors can conserve time and effort. Consider designs with non-stick coverings or detachable parts that are dishwashing machine safe.

Control Features: Digital controls and smart technology can make cooking simpler. Search for an oven and hob deals with features such as delay-timers, temperature probes, and pre-programmed cooking choices.

Security Features: Modern ovens often feature kid locks, touch-safe surfaces, and temperature level controls to prevent getting too hot and accidents.

Style and Aesthetics: Aesthetics play a substantial role in kitchen design. Pick an oven that matches your kitchen's style, whether it's traditional, modern-day, or farmhouse.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
What is the typical life expectancy of an oven?The average life-span of an oven can differ commonly however generally ranges from 10 to 15 years depending upon the type and quality of the appliance.

Should I buy a gas or electric oven?This mainly depends on personal preferences and the existing infrastructure in your home. Gas ovens tend to heat faster and provide moisture, while electric ovens typically deliver more even heating and are normally much easier to clean up.

How do I keep my oven to ensure it lasts longer?Routine cleansing, avoiding harsh chemicals, and following the manufacturer's guidelines for operation can assist extend the life of your oven.

What size oven do I need for my family?As a general rule, a standard oven can accommodate small to medium-sized households. However, if you host large gatherings, a double hobs oven or a bigger capacity design might be worth the investment.

Are clever ovens worth it?Smart ovens offer convenience and advanced cooking options, enabling users to manage them from another location via smart device apps. However, whether they're worth it or not depends upon specific lifestyle and cooking habits.
